Abstract

Dr F. Zegers produced data for the plasma progesterone profile in a normal cycle. He obtained data in 22 patients who were stopping barrier contraception and, using these patients (who subsequently proved to be highly fertile), he was able to show no difference between the non-conception cycles and the progesterone profile in the subsequent conception cycles (at least in the first half before corpus luteum rescue).
